
# Rejuvenating Peptides for Youthful Skin
## The Science Behind Peptides and Skin Rejuvenation
Peptides have emerged as powerful ingredients in the world of skincare, offering remarkable benefits for maintaining youthful-looking skin. These small chains of amino acids serve as the building blocks of proteins like collagen and elastin, which are essential for maintaining skin’s firmness and elasticity.
## How Peptides Work to Combat Aging
When applied topically, peptides send signals to your skin cells to perform specific functions that can help reverse signs of aging:
– Stimulating collagen production
– Improving skin elasticity
– Reducing the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les
– Enhancing skin hydration

## Top Peptides for Youthful Skin
### 1. Matrixyl (Palmitoyl Pentapeptide-4)
This well-researched peptide has been shown to stimulate collagen production, helping to reduce wrinkles and improve skin texture. Clinical studies demonstrate visible improvements in skin firmness after regular use.
### 2. Argireline (Acetyl Hexapeptide-8)
Often called “Botox in a bottle,” this peptide works by relaxing facial muscles to minimize expression lines. While not as potent as injectable treatments, it offers a gentler alternative for reducing dynamic wrinkles.
### 3. Copper Peptides (GHK-Cu)
These copper-binding peptides promote wound healing and have antioxidant properties. They help stimulate collagen production while breaking down damaged collagen, making them excellent for mature skin.
## Incorporating Peptides into Your Skincare Routine
To maximize the benefits of peptides for youthful skin:
– Use peptide serums after cleansing but before moisturizing
– Apply products consistently for at least 8-12 weeks to see results
– Combine with sunscreen as peptides work best when protected from UV damage
– Layer with vitamin C for enhanced collagen production
– Avoid mixing with harsh acids that might degrade peptide molecules
